Technical Tips to Avoid Downtime While Cycling Trials

Planning Your Trial Usage Around Website Traffic Cycles

Choose trial start dates aligned with low site traffic to allow for setup, testing, and potential downtime without damaging user experience or SEO rankings. This reflects best practice in domain transfer strategies.

Backing Up Domain Configurations and DNS Records

Before switching tools or accounts, export DNS settings and domain configurations to prevent loss. Many control panels provide import/export features; keeping backups ensures smooth transitions.

Using Staging Environments and Subdomains

Testing trial software on subdomains or staging servers avoids impacting the live site. This approach mirrors the workflow recommended in leading hosting migration tutorials, enabling confident trial use.

Best Practices to Monitor and Evaluate Software During Trials

Tracking Feature Usage and Performance Metrics

Use spreadsheets or dedicated project management tools to log features tested, performance outcomes, and issues encountered. This data-driven approach ensures you capture maximum insights before the trial ends.

Soliciting Feedback From Team Members

If you manage domains as part of a team, gather diverse user experiences to evaluate usability and efficiency. Documenting feedback accelerates informed decisions.

Preparing for Post-Trial Transition
